Bulletin No.: PI0657A Date: Nov-2012 Subject: Deformed or Dimpled Liftgate Center Applique, Liftgate Paint Damage Evident at Lower Outer Edge of Applique Models: 2007-2013 Chevrolet Suburban, Tahoe 2007-2013 GMC Yukon Models, Yukon XL Models This PI is being revised to add the 2012 and 2013 model years, update the Condition/Concerns, Recommendation/Instructions and change the washer part number in parts information. Please discard PI0657. Condition/Concern #1 Some customers may comment on seeing a dimpling or deformation (shown circled above) near an outer edge of the liftgate center applique. The design of the applique might allow deformation or dimpling of the applique surface if the retaining nuts are overtightened. In some cases, damage to the applique mounting bosses may be evident if the studs were overtightened. Condition/Concern #2 1 Some customers may comment on paint damage (shown circled above) on the liftgate at the lower outboard edges of the center applique. The design of the applique in conjunction with the forming of the license plate pocket in the liftgate may allow the lower outboard edges of the applique to have contact with the liftgate. Recommendation/Instructions The liftgate center applique design has been revised to be more resistant to overtightening, provide enhanced anti-rotation measures for the mounting studs and also provide an improved interface to lessen contact with the liftgate. Repair Instructions for Condition/Concern #1 or #2 Note: The updated applique design went into production for the 2012 model year. The applique should Not require replacement on a 2012 or newer vehicle, unless Condition 1 is present. For 2011 or earlier vehicles, replace the liftgate center applique with the appropriate new service part listed in the table below. Refer to Liftgate Center Applique Replacement in SI. 2 Note: P/N 15911310 is a 0.25 mm thick Mylar washer. The recommended guideline is to use four washers at each of the applique mounting stud locations, positioned over the stud, behind the foam washer, to achieve an additional 1 mm of gap between the lower edge of the applique and liftgate. Tip: To correct Condition 2, the updated design applique is necessary, identified by a split along the top of the outer mounting boss locations (3). The updated design applique is already present on 2012 and new vehicles. Additional clearance will need to be created between the lower edge of the updated applique design (3) and the liftgate. Add GM washer P/N 15911310 to the applique between the foam washer (1) and the mounting boss (2) at each of the four mounting stud locations. Stack the washers to obtain the needed amount of spacing along the lower edge of the applique to prevent contact to the liftgate, while providing a good appearance. Parts Information Part Number Description Usage 22777527 APPLIQUE ASM-L/GATE CTR *"NO COLOR" Chevy Hybrid (&HP2) W/ Rr Vision Camera (&UVC) 22777528 APPLIQUE ASM-L/GATE CTR *"NO COLOR" Chevy Non-Hybrid W/ Rr Vision Camera (&UVC) 22777529 APPLIQUE ASM-L/GATE CTR *"NO COLOR" Chevy Non-Hybrid W/O Rr Vision Camera (-UVC) 22777530 APPLIQUE ASM-L/GATE CTR *"NO COLOR" GMC Non-Hybrid W/O Rr Vision Camera (-UVC) 22777531 APPLIQUE ASM-L/GATE CTR *"NO COLOR" GMC Non-Hybrid W/ Rr Vision Camera (&UVC) 22777532 APPLIQUE ASM-L/GATE CTR *"NO COLOR" GMC Hybrid (&HP2) W/ Rr Vision Camera (&UVC) 15911310 WASHER - FLAT As needed for spacing Warranty Information For vehicles repaired under warranty, use: Labor Operation Description Labor Time B8823 Liftgate Center Applique Replacement Use Published Labor Operation Time GM bulletins are intended for use by professional technicians, NOT a "do-it-yourselfer".
